The Ultimate List of the Best Casinos Not on GamStop
If you’ve ever searched for online casinos, you’ve likely encountered GamStop, the UK-based self-exclusion scheme that helps individuals manage their gambling behavior non GamStop casino. While GamStop is a valuable…